reverbing

/rɪˈvɜrbɪŋ/
verb
  1. Present participle of 'reverb'; echoing or producing a reverberation effect.
    • The guitarist loved the way the notes kept reverbing after he stopped playing.
    • Her shout was still reverbing off the canyon walls when we heard the echo.
    • The sound of the drum was reverbing through the empty hall.
